Technical Skills Required to Become a Data Scientist

Programming Languages

Python and R are fundamental languages for data science, offering vast libraries and community support. Key languages include:

  • Python
  • R

Machine Learning

Essential for building models that can predict trends and patterns from data. Important tools are:

  • scikit-learn
  • TensorFlow

Data Analysis and Data Wrangling

Mastering data manipulation and preparation is key for insightful analysis. Essential tools for these skills include:

  • Pandas
  • Tableau
  • PowerBI

Data Visualization

Effective visualization communicates complex data insights clearly and effectively. Key tools include:

  • Python: Matplotlib, Seaborn
  • R: ggplot2
  • Software Tool: Tableau

Statistical Analysis

The backbone of data science, enabling the understanding and interpretation of data. Tools include:

  • Scikit-learn
  • Numpy

Big Data Tools

Key for processing and analyzing large datasets efficiently. These tools are vital:

  • Hadoop
  • Spark

Database Management

Managing and querying databases effectively is crucial in handling data. Core tools consist of:

  • Relational Databases: SQL
  • NoSQL Databases: MongoDB, Cassandra

Data Science Libraries

Libraries that provide robust tools for data analysis and manipulation. Notable libraries include:

  • Python: Pandas, NumPy, Scipy, matplotlib, Scikit-learn
  • R: ggplot2, dplyr, tidy

Deep Learning

Advanced neural network techniques for complex pattern recognition and prediction. Key frameworks are:

  • TensorFlow
  • PyTorch
  • theano

Version Control

Essential for tracking changes in code, collaboration, and maintaining project history. Important tools are:

  • Github
  • GitLab
  • Mercurial
  • AWS CodeCommit
  • Apache Subversion
  • Team Foundation Server
  • Bitbucket
  • Beanstalk

Non-Technical Skills Required to Become a Data Scientist

Communication

Vital for effectively conveying complex data insights and findings to both technical and non-technical audiences.

Problem-Solving

Key in developing innovative solutions to complex data-driven problems across various business contexts.

Critical Thinking

Essential for thoroughly analyzing data, questioning assumptions, and making informed, data-driven decisions.

Business Acumen

Important for understanding the business context, which enables translating data insights into actionable business strategies.

Data Storytelling

Crucial for presenting data findings in an engaging and understandable way, turning complex data into compelling stories.

Domain Knowledge

Beneficial for applying data science techniques effectively within a specific industry or sector.

Teamwork and Collaboration

Necessary for working effectively with cross-functional teams on data-driven projects and initiatives.

Adaptability

Essential in the fast-evolving field of data science, to embrace new methodologies, tools, and data sources.

Ethics and Privacy

Paramount for responsibly handling sensitive data and adhering to ethical standards in data analysis and usage.

Project Management

Useful for overseeing data projects, managing timelines, and resources, and ensuring project goals are met.

Can a BBA graduate become a data scientist?

Yes, a BBA graduate can certainly become a data scientist. The transition involves acquiring new skills in data analysis, programming, and machine learning, and they can successfully make this career shift.

What makes data science a viable career option for BBA graduates?

Data science offers diverse opportunities, higher earning potential, and a growing job market, making it an attractive career for engineers looking to leverage their analytical skills.

What are the first steps I should take to transition from BBA to data science?

Start with foundational data science courses, get hands-on with projects, and network with industry professionals.

Is a degree in data science necessary for BBA graduates to enter the field?

While beneficial, a degree isn't mandatory. Many professionals succeed through bootcamps, certifications, and self-study.

Which skills are crucial for a BBA graduate to transition into data science?

Key skills include:

  • Statistical Analysis
  • Programming (Python/R)
  • Machine Learning
  • Data Visualization

What is the expected time frame for a BBA graduate to become a data scientist?

Typically, it takes 6-12 months to transition, depending on the learning path and time commitment.

Is it possible to enter the data science field with a BBA background but no coding experience?

Yes, there are many resources available to learn coding from scratch, tailored to BBA graduates entering data science.
